## Support

Lattice-UI follows strict semver. Breaking prop changes only land in majors; deprecations get one minor of warning. On-call: pin to the last known-good minor before debugging downstream apps. Check the changelog in the repo root first. Unresolved versioning conflicts or suspected bad releases should be reported to the maintainers here.

pager mailbox: casix@tolvaqsys.internal

Finance Review Summary — Warranty Costs

Quick heads-up as you settle in: warranty spend on the Meridex V2 pump line ran about 40% over plan this quarter. Root cause looks like a faulty seal batch from our Draventon plant, and field replacements in the Kellsworth region have been pricier than modelled. Provisions have been topped up, but margins on the whole Meridex family are now under review. We've captured the fallout in next quarter's forecast already. The confidential note on our forward business plans follows directly below.

board note of hawep-tahag: The steering committee signed off on a budget of $426.4 million for Project Raliel.

## Changelog — Defaults changed in 4.2

Welcome aboard! Quick heads-up: as of this release, the Lumenfold JavaScript and Python SDKs finally share the same defaults. Previously the Python client retried five times while JS gave up after two, which caused endless confusion in support tickets. Both now use identical timeout, retry, and pagination behavior out of the box. If you're setting up a local environment, both SDKs should be pointed at the same defaults, shown here.

settings of fahag-haduf:
[ulaox]
port = 8443
region = south-2
host = ulaox.lumiccorp.internal
timeout_ms = 500
retries = 8

### Action item: Harrowfield gateway buffering

During the outage, the Harrowfield telemetry gateway dropped readings from roughly forty tractors because its in-memory buffer had no overflow policy. Owner for the fix is the Fieldwire team: add disk-backed spill, cap retention at six hours, and alert when the buffer exceeds half capacity. Target is two sprints out. Progress will be reported at this sync until closed. Design notes, capacity math, and the review checklist are being tracked on the internal page:

runbook for yahop-tajep: https://jenkins.olvarqstack.internal/settings